Electric bikes (e-bikes) have surged in popularity, but with this rise comes numerous questions from potential users and enthusiasts. Here are answers to the 10 most common questions about e-bikes:
An e-bike is a bicycle equipped with an electric motor to assist with pedaling. It typically includes components like a battery, a motor, and a controller that regulates power.
The speed of an e-bike depends on the type. In the US, Class 1 and 2 e-bikes can go up to 20 mph with motor assistance, while Class 3 e-bikes can reach up to 28 mph. However, you can go faster with manual pedaling.
The range varies widely based on factors like battery capacity, rider weight, terrain, and level of assistance used. On average, e-bikes can travel between 25 to 70 miles per charge.
E-bikes are charged by plugging them into a standard electrical outlet. Charging times vary from 3 to 8 hours, depending on the battery size and the charger’s speed.
Yes, e-bikes are heavier than traditional bikes due to the added weight of the motor and battery. They typically weigh between 40 to 70 pounds.
In most places, no license, registration, or insurance is required for e-bikes that meet specific speed and power criteria (like Class 1 and 2 in the US). However, regulations can vary by location.
Most e-bikes are designed to be water-resistant and can be ridden in the rain. However, it is not advisable to submerge the electrical components in water.
E-bikes are generally safe if ridden responsibly. It’s important to follow traffic rules and use appropriate safety gear, such as helmets.
The cost of e-bikes varies widely based on specifications and brand. Entry-level models start around $1,000, while high-end models can exceed $8,000.
Yes, it’s possible to convert a regular bike into an e-bike using a conversion kit. These kits typically include a motor, battery, and controller.
